You're reading: Action in memory of activist Shyshov being held near embassy of Belarus in Kyiv

An action is taking place at the building of the Belarusian embassy in Kyiv, the participants of which gathered to honor the memory of Belarusian activist, Head of the Belarusian House in Ukraine public organization Vitaliy Shyshov.

Representatives of the Belarusian diaspora in Ukraine, Ukrainian patriotic movements, journalists and ordinary citizens are taking part in the action. Participants brought with them white-red-white flags of Belarus, photographs of Shyshov and flowers.

As reported, Shyshov went missing on August 2 in Kyiv and was found hanged on August 3 in one of Kyiv parks near his place of residence. The police have begun criminal proceedings under Article 115 of the Criminal Code (premeditated murder) and will check all versions, including the version of the murder disguised as suicide.
